Website Translation

submitted by
nateb@knockmedia.com
Language localization is the process of translating content into different
languages or adapting a language to meet the needs of a specific country or
region. Companies with a global presence are taking language differences such as
pronunciation, spelling conventions and grammatical patterns i...
